Output 95a8dfd619226edc5a7328eb04b7fbc1b5dabd59bff1ad351884dd2b1e850e29:72

value
1003436
script pubkey
OP_0 OP_PUSHBYTES_20 84778adb0388ced7e2be58caa6e348e6b0ea3948
address
bc1qs3mc4kcr3r8d0c47tr92dc6gu6cw5w2gp04nz2
transaction
95a8dfd619226edc5a7328eb04b7fbc1b5dabd59bff1ad351884dd2b1e850e29
spent
true